The US Corporate bankruptcy filing hit a 12-year high in the first 2 months of 2023 at 111.   Source: here and more details.

The average business bankruptcies for the past 5 years are at 18,899 annually. The average Chapter 11 Bankruptcy Filings for the past 5 years is at 6,440.  Source: here and more details.

Chapter 11 Bankruptcy filing is referred to as, “reorganization bankruptcy.”  Businesses file Chapter 11 in order to continue operations during the period of restructuring the finances and most likely the organization.  Source: here for more details on Chapter 11.

Built to Last Checklist

A checklist to see if your company is on track to be built to last.  There is no finish line.

This checklist comes from Jim Collins’ book, Built to Last.  He identified a built to last company as a “visionary company.”

The checklist is

“Premier institution in its industry

Widely admired by knowledgeable business people

Made an indelible imprint on the world in which we live

Had multiple generations of chief executives

Been through multiple product (or service) life cycles

50-year minimum age”
